(+/-)-HA-966 is a chemical compound that functions as a selective antagonist of the N-methyl-D-aspartate (NMDA) receptor, playing a crucial role in synaptic transmission and plasticity. It inhibits the binding of the neurotransmitter glutamate to the NMDA receptor, thus reducing its activation. This modulation of excitatory neurotransmission positions (+/-)-HA-966 as a potential therapeutic agent for neurological disorders and neuroprotection against excitotoxic neuronal damage.

1003-51-6 Usage

Uses

Used in Pharmaceutical Industry:
(+/-)-HA-966 is used as a therapeutic agent for the treatment of neurological disorders such as epilepsy and chronic pain. Its ability to modulate excitatory neurotransmission makes it a promising candidate for managing conditions characterized by excessive neuronal activity.
Used in Neuroprotection Research:
(+/-)-HA-966 is utilized in neuroprotective applications aimed at preventing neuronal damage caused by excitotoxicity. Its potential to protect neurons from damage makes it a valuable compound in the development of treatments for conditions associated with neurodegeneration.
Used in Drug Development:
(+/-)-HA-966 serves as a key compound in the development of novel medications targeting NMDA receptor function. Its selective antagonism of the NMDA receptor offers a pathway to explore new treatment options for a range of neurological conditions.

Check Digit Verification of cas no

The CAS Registry Mumber 1003-51-6 includes 7 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 4 digits, 1,0,0 and 3 respectively; the second part has 2 digits, 5 and 1 respectively.
Calculate Digit Verification of CAS Registry Number 1003-51:
(6*1)+(5*0)+(4*0)+(3*3)+(2*5)+(1*1)=26
26 % 10 = 6
So 1003-51-6 is a valid CAS Registry Number.
